Borderlands 3 is Gearbox Software's looter shooter, published by 2K and on Steam since 13 March 2020 after six months of Epic exclusivity. Four Vault Hunters chase Troy and Tyreen Calypso across Pandora, Promethea, Athenas, Eden-6 and Nekrotafeyo, the first time the series leaves Pandora properly. The level cap sits at 72, with Mayhem 1 to 11 layered on top to scale enemies and loot for endgame play.

Core Mechanics

Action skills and four skill trees

Each Vault Hunter has three base trees plus a fourth added by the Designer's Cut, and every tree carries its own action skill. Zane is the exception to the format: he can run two action skills at once, paying for it with his grenade slot.

Manufacturer specific gun behaviour

Jakobs guns fire fast and can ricochet critical hits onto another enemy, Maliwan charges then fires one of two elements, Tediore guns are thrown like a grenade on reload, Torgue fires explosive sticky rounds, Vladof adds barrels and rate of fire, Hyperion raises a shield while you aim, and COV guns overheat instead of reloading and eventually break.

Elements against health bar types

Shock strips shields, corrosive eats armour, incendiary burns flesh, cryo slows and then freezes, and radiation spreads on kill. Carrying one of each is the difference between a smooth Mayhem run and standing still shooting a Badass in the wrong element.

Anointments and Mayhem levels

Anointments are extra effects tied to your action skill, such as 300 percent bonus damage against targets above 90 percent health. Mayhem 1 to 11 raise enemy health and reward better drops, and Mayhem 11 specifically drops the random modifiers while keeping the top loot bonus.

Guardian Rank and True Vault Hunter Mode

Guardian Rank is account wide and keeps issuing small permanent bonuses long past level 72. True Vault Hunter Mode replays the campaign at your current level against tougher enemies, and it is where most players gear up before pushing Mayhem seriously.

Weapons Guide

Lyuda: A Vladof sniper rifle whose round splits into three after a short travel distance. Against a large target all three fragments can land, which turns a single sniper shot into triple damage.

Hellwalker: A Jakobs shotgun that fires a horizontal line of incendiary pellets and quotes Doom on its item card. It is one of the rare Jakobs guns that carries an element at all, since the manufacturer normally does not.

Cutsman: A Maliwan SMG that fires two linked orbs which drift apart as they travel, cutting through anything caught between them. Damage scales with how long the projectile stays in an enemy.

The Monarch: A Vladof assault rifle from the Bounty of Blood expansion. It carries a bipod that deploys when you crouch while aiming, adding projectiles and damage at the cost of mobility.

Plaguebearer: A Torgue rocket launcher from Guns, Love, and Tentacles. It charges before firing and the shot spawns orbs that seek out nearby targets, so a single trigger pull can clear an area you never aimed at.

Location Progression

Pandora: The series home world and the opening act, covering The Droughts, Ascension Bluff, Devil's Razor, The Splinterlands and Konrad's Hold. Road Dog in The Splinterlands is the dedicated source for the Hellwalker shotgun.

Promethea: The Atlas corporate world, taking in Meridian Metroplex, Meridian Outskirts, Lectra City, Atlas HQ, Neon Arterial and Skywell-27. It is where the Maliwan war plot runs and where Katagawa Jr. and the Rampager sit as bosses.

Athenas: A small monastery world reached early and revisited later, home to the Order of the Impending Storm. Borman Nates on Athenas is the dedicated source for the Cutsman SMG, which keeps players coming back at every level.

Eden-6: The Jakobs swamp world of Floodmoor Basin, The Anvil, Jakobs Estate, Voracious Canopy, Ambermire and Blackbarrel Cellars. Graveward in the Jakobs Estate was the most farmed boss in the game for the first year after launch.

Nekrotafeyo: The Eridian home world and final act, across Desolation's Edge, Tazendeer Ruins and The Pyre of Stars. It closes the Calypso story and holds General Traunt as a repeatable farm.

Tips That Actually Matter

  1. Keep a shock gun, a corrosive gun and an incendiary gun equipped at all times. Enemy health bars are colour coded by type, and a corrosive weapon against an armoured Badass roughly halves the fight compared with the wrong element on a higher damage gun.
  2. Anointments outweigh rarity by a wide margin at endgame. A purple weapon with a 300 percent bonus against enemies above 90 percent health frequently out damages a legendary with no anointment, so check the bottom of the item card before you sell anything.
  3. Push straight to Mayhem 11 rather than sitting on Mayhem 10. Mayhem 11 keeps the highest loot and experience bonuses while switching off the random modifiers, which removes the runs where a bad modifier roll makes a boss unkillable.
  4. Run True Vault Hunter Mode instead of grinding one boss in normal mode. It replays the whole campaign scaled to your level with better drop quality, so you gear up while making progress rather than resetting one map for hours.
  5. Slide and mantle are not decorative. Sliding cancels reload animations on several builds and mantling breaks enemy tracking, and Borderlands 3 is built around far more movement than Borderlands 2 ever was.
  6. Learn what your manufacturer is actually doing. Tediore guns become a thrown explosive on reload, so reloading a full magazine deliberately is a damage move, and COV guns overheat instead of reloading and will break permanently if you never let them cool.
  7. Guardian Rank keeps paying out past level 72 and is shared across every character on the account. Spending points into the Enforcer, Survivor or Hunter lines early means your second Vault Hunter starts noticeably stronger than your first did.
  8. Farm Graveward on Eden-6 or General Traunt on Nekrotafeyo when you need volume rather than a specific item. Both have short runs back from the fast travel point, and the total loot per hour beats hunting a single dedicated drop most of the time.
  9. In co-op, check whether the lobby is on Cooperation or Coopetition. Cooperation gives every player their own instanced loot and level scaled enemies, while Coopetition uses shared loot and one enemy level, and joining the wrong one is why loot disappears before you reach it.

The four DLC campaigns, Moxxi's Heist of the Handsome Jackpot, Guns Love and Tentacles, Bounty of Blood and Psycho Krieg and the Fantastic Fustercluck, hold several of the strongest guns in the game including The Monarch and the Plaguebearer. They scale to your level, so there is no wrong time to start one.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Carrying four guns of the same element and then wondering why armoured enemies take three magazines.
  • Selling unanointed legendaries while keeping anointed purples out of the loadout, which is exactly backwards at endgame.
  • Staying on Mayhem 10 for the loot bonus when Mayhem 11 gives the same rewards without the random modifiers.
  • Never letting COV weapons cool, then losing them permanently when they break mid fight.
  • Treating Zane like the other three by picking one action skill, when his design assumes two running at once.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the level cap?

72, reached through a series of post launch increases ending with the Director's Cut. Guardian Rank then continues as an account wide progression track with small permanent bonuses, so there is still something to gain after the cap.

Which Vault Hunter is best for a first playthrough?

Moze and Amara are the most forgiving. Moze has Iron Bear as a panic button and heavy splash damage options, and Amara's Phasegrasp locks a dangerous enemy in place while you deal with everything else. FL4K rewards precise aim and Zane rewards knowing the systems.

Do I need the DLC?

Not for the story, but the weapon pool argues otherwise. The Monarch comes from Bounty of Blood and the Plaguebearer from Guns, Love, and Tentacles, and the Designer's Cut adds the fourth skill tree to every Vault Hunter, which changes builds more than any single gun.

Is Borderlands 3 still worth playing in 2026?

It runs as an offline capable single player and co-op game with no live service dependency, so nothing has been switched off. Content stopped with the Director's Cut, which means the build and farming knowledge in older guides is still accurate.

Does Borderlands 3 support cross play?

Yes between Steam and the Epic Games Store, which was announced alongside the Steam release on 13 March 2020. Console cross play arrived later and PlayStation was excluded from it for a long stretch.
